A lion's roar can reach 114 decibels at a distance of 1 meter. This noise is comparable to a Vuvuzela or a not-too-far jet engine and is louder than a jack hammer. It can be heard from a distance of 5 miles (8 kilometers). Please see the related links for details.

Cheetahs do not roar like lions or tigers.Cheetahs dont roar, they growl, chirp, and purr. Their growl can be loud.
Lions roar loudly in order to communicate with the pride, especially over long distances. A lion's roar can be heard up to 8 km (5 mi) away.

No, mountain lions are unable to roar. Only the big cats - lions, tigers, jaguars and leopards - can roar. Mountain lions can scream but not roar. The scream can only be heard fairly close to the animal,
